# Build Provenance: Incremental Rebuilds on Mosswire

Quick primer: Mosswire only rebuilds pages whose content hash changed, so "why didn't my page update?" usually means the source hash matched. Every incremental run writes a provenance record — which inputs, which template version, which cache entries it reused. If output looks stale, don't nuke the cache first; check the provenance log. Each record is keyed by the token that appears below.

build token for fafof-tageg: htk21_f30a3062ec5a0972b3bbf

## Lanternbox Component Library — Versioning

Lanternbox follows strict semver: breaking prop changes bump the major, new components bump the minor, visual fixes bump the patch. Consumers pin to a minor range and upgrade via the Driftgate update bot, which opens automated PRs each Tuesday. Pre-release builds publish under the `canary` tag and should never ship to production. To query the registry's internal metadata endpoint for deprecation notices, authenticate with the key below.

gateway credential: qvz23-XSZTNBjrucz4Q49XMT1TuVw

Handover: Tilefetch prefetcher (from Ondra to Priya). Current state: prefetch radius logic is stable, but the eviction heuristic over-purges coastal tiles under memory pressure. I've left reproduction steps and a half-finished fix on the feature branch. Please flag open risks at the weekly sync. Full context is on the internal page here.

dashboard of taduf-yagap = https://confluence.tolvaqsys.internal/display/display/projects/display